As a Assistant Director Early Childhood Education at The Learning Experience, You Will:

The Assistant Child Care Director supports the Center Director in managing daily operations, maintaining state licensing compliance, and leading teaching staff. This role acts as a primary liaison for families and ensures a safe, nurturing, and high-quality educational environment. The Assistant Director also steps into classrooms to maintain teacher-to-child ratios when necessary.

Core Responsibilities

  • Operations & Compliance: Ensure full compliance with state licensing, health, and safety laws.
  • Staff Leadership: Assist in hiring, training, onboarding, and mentoring teaching staff.
  • Classroom Quality: Monitor curriculum implementation and provide feedback on classroom management.
  • Family Engagement: Conduct center tours, manage student enrollment, and address parent concerns.
  • Administration: Manage staff schedules, maintain student files, and assist with billing or tuition collection.
  • Daily Support: Fill in for classroom teachers during breaks, absences, or ratio shortages.

Required Qualifications

  • Experience: Minimum of 2-3 years of teaching or supervisory experience in a licensed childcare center.
  • Education: Associate or Bachelor's degree in early childhood education (ECE) or a related field.
  • Credentials: Must meet state-specific Director/Assistant Director qualification requirements.
  • Certifications: Current CPR and First Aid certifications (or willingness to obtain immediately).
  • Skills: Strong communication, conflict resolution, multitasking, and proficiency with childcare management software.

Physical & Environmental Demands

  • Mobility: Ability to stand, walk, sit on the floor, and bend to meet children at eye level.
  • Lifting: Ability to safely lift and carry up to 40 pounds.
  • Environment: Ability to work in both indoor classroom and outdoor playground settings.
